Default which tranny cooler ?

what tranny cooler would you guys recommend for a 3600 stall on a 1.9 str ?
id like to keep the transmission nice and cool..

Our biggest (B&M) cooler is 70264 and it comes with an install kit. Or you could opt for the cooler with 1/2 NPT ports, but no install kit if you want to run steel braided lines, 70274. Both of which are available through LS1Tech Sponsors.
